Understanding Tax Deductions

Tax deductions lower your taxable income, ultimately reducing the amount of income tax you owe. For small business owners, these deductions can include a wide range of expenses directly related to your business operations.

Common Small Business Tax Deductions

Here are some of the most common tax deductions you should consider:

  1. Home Office Deduction

If you use part of your home exclusively for business, you may qualify for a home office deduction. This can include a portion of your utilities, rent, and mortgage interest.

  1. Business Supplies

Any supplies you purchase for your business, such as office supplies, equipment, and raw materials, can generally be deducted.

  1. Business Meals

Meals directly related to your business can be deductible. Generally, you can deduct 50% of the meal expenses if the meal is not lavish or extravagant.

  1. Travel Expenses

Expenses incurred while traveling for business purposes, including airfare, hotels, and meals, can often be deducted.

  1. Employee Wages

Wages paid to employees are deductible. This includes salaries, bonuses, and commissions.

  1. Insurance Premiums

Health insurance, liability insurance, and other business-related insurance premiums are deductible.

  1. Retirement Contributions

Contributions to retirement plans for you and your employees can provide significant tax savings.

  1. Depreciation

If you buy equipment or property for your business, you can often deduct the cost over time through depreciation.

Special Deductions for Certain Types of Businesses

Certain types of businesses may qualify for additional deductions:

  • LLCs and S-Corps: If your business is structured as an LLC or an S-Corp, you may have additional tax benefits, including the ability to deduct health insurance premiums for owners.
  • Start-Up Costs: New businesses can deduct up to $5,000 in start-up expenses in their first year.

How to Claim Your Deductions

To claim your deductions:

  • Maintain Accurate Records: Keep detailed records of all business expenses. This includes receipts, invoices, and bank statements.
  • Use the Right Forms: Depending on your business structure, you may need to use specific IRS forms to claim your deductions. For example, Schedule C for sole proprietors or Form 1120-S for S-Corps.

FAQs

What is the home office deduction?

The home office deduction allows you to deduct certain expenses related to the part of your home used exclusively for business, like utilities and maintenance.

Can I deduct meals for business meetings?

Yes, you can typically deduct 50% of business meal expenses, provided the meal is not extravagant and is directly related to your business operations.
